Key Takeaways

  • Record non-GAAP gross margins maintained in Q2, trending towards the high end of the 40% to 50% guidance range, driven by higher-margin software, services, and edge hardware revenue mix.
  • Adjusted EBITDA reached $6 million in Q2, a 63% increase year-over-year and more than double Q1 2026, with first half adjusted EBITDA positive at $8 million versus a negative $1 million in first half 2025.
  • Operating cash flow broke even at $0.3 million this quarter, improving $9 million sequentially and $22 million year-over-year, indicating improved operational efficiency and cash generation.
  • PowerTrack platform ARR grew 3% sequentially with approximately 0.8 gigawatts of new solar assets under management; continued product enhancements and integration of automated fault detection technology underway.
  • Expansion progress marked by significant EMS bookings in Latin America and Europe, including utility-scale hybrid battery projects, alongside external industry recognition with The smarter E AWARD 2026 in Smart Integrated Energy category.
